Child Month's YouthFest & Lovelorn Band

On April 27th the Flex took a road trip to John Gray High School Music Room to talk to the Brian & Barbara Gee of Youth Fest Committee along with sponsors Caroline of LIME and Stephen Bramwell of INTECH. The show also featured the smooth sounds of Lovelorn Band with their rendition of Bruno Mars Grenade along with several original songs to the delight of everyone present and listening on the radio.

Cayman Squash Open & Chalkfest

On March 30 the Flex had guest from the Cedrus Investment Cayman Squash Open along with members of staff from the National Gallery to talk about Chalkfest. Both events were held at Camana Bay
